The whiteboard feature allows you to draw on the screen, This action enables or disables the whiteboard feature for the current deck. If the card has audio on the front or back, it will be played again. If cards were in learning when they are suspended, they are moved back to the new card queue or review queue prior to being suspended.ĭelete note: Deletes the note and all of its cards. This is useful if you want to avoid reviewing the note for some time, but don’t want to delete it. Suspend card / Suspend note: Hides a card or all of the note’s cards from review until they are manually unsuspended (by long-tapping a card in the card browser). If cards were in learning when they are buried, they are moved back to the new card queue or review queue prior to being buried. Burying can also happen automatically for cards of the same note. (If you want to unbury cards before then, you can choose “unbury” from the long-press menu in the deck list, or from the deck overview screen.) This is useful if you cannot answer the card at the moment or you want to come back to it another time. Using Right-To-Left Languages with AnkiDroidīury card / Bury note: Hides a card or all of the note’s cards from review until the next day. So, a caller can use flag 25 to catch errors raised by RTNERR, while functions can use, or not use, flag 25 internally as they see fit, and these usages will not interfere with each other. To help implement robust error handling, flag 25 is saved (and cleared) by FUNC0/1/2, and it is restored upon RTN. all four stack registers and LASTx restored, regardless of which of the three functions was used. Note that when a function terminates with RTNERR, the stack contents saved by FUNC0/1/2 will be restored to their original state, i.e. If the function was called from a program, the error message will be displayed and execution will halt on the calling XEQ if the function was called from the keyboard or from SOLVE or INTEG, execution will halt on the RTNERR (except for the errors trapped by SOLVE, as usual). The error message is selected using a number in X, as follows: RTNERR allows a function to raise an error message. The reason RTNYES is a separate function is because of its behavior when the function was XEQ'd from the keyboard: in that case, RTNYES will display the message "Yes" ans RTNNO will display the message "No". In terms of the flow of control, RTNYES acts just like RTN, while RTNNO returns to the line after the one RTN would return to, skipping the line right after the calling XEQ. RTNYES and RTNNO allow a function to behave like a conditional. ![]() The stack restoration happens automagically upon RTN. Thus, in order to implement a binary operator, all that's needed is to call FUNC2 at the beginning of the function, and make sure the result is in X when it returns. Upon RTN, a function initialized with FUNC0 will restore all four stack registers and LASTx to their original values a function initialized with FUNC1 will leave X intact, restore the original X to LASTx, and restore Y, Z, and T to their original values and a function initialized with FUNC2 will leave X intact, restore the original X to LASTx, and restore T to T and Z, and restore Z to Y. The descriptions on my web site cover the implementation in the official 2.5.23 release the following documents the implementation in my current prototype:įUNC0, FUNC1, and FUNC2: These functions preserve the stack and LASTx, in preparation for restoring registers when the function returns. Founded in 1972 in New Orleans, Popeyes has more than 1,744 locations as of in 42 states, the District of Columbia, Puerto Rico and 20 other countries and achieved 2001 worldwide sales of approximately $1.3 billion. For information about international franchising opportunities with Popeyes visit Popeyes is a leader in the New Orleans segment of the foodservice industry and is the world's second-largest quick-service chicken concept. Popeyes is looking for experienced multi-unit restaurateurs to develop areas throughout the world. In addition, the award-winning Popeyes Louisiana Legends(TM) product line is based on the "one-pot cooking" tradition of southern Louisiana and features gumbos, etouffees and stews. The Popeyes restaurants in Mexico, China and Jamaica will serve the delicious Popeyes menu that features New Orleans-style Spicy and Classic Mild chicken as well as a line of side items that include Cajun rice, mashed potatoes with Cajun gravy and the brand's world-famous red beans & rice.
